AMD

Ryzen 5 PRO 2500U

The Ryzen 5 PRO 2500U is manufactured by AMD. It was released in 8 January 2019 (6 years ago). It is based on the Raven Ridge (2017−2019) architecture. It features 4 cores and 8 threads. Base frequency is 2 GHz, with boost up to 3.6 GHz. L3 cache: 4 MB (total). L2 cache: 512 kB (per core). Built on 14 nm process technology. Socket: FP5. Thermal design power (TDP): 15 Watt. Memory support: DDR4 Dual-channel. Passmark benchmark score: 6,606 points. Launch price was $149.

Intel

Xeon D-2123IT

The Xeon D-2123IT is manufactured by Intel. It was released in 7 February 2018 (7 years ago). It is based on the Skylake (server) (2017−2018) architecture. It features 4 cores and 8 threads. Base frequency is 2.2 GHz, with boost up to 3 GHz. L3 cache: 8.25 MB. L2 cache: 4 MB. Built on 14 nm process technology. Socket: FCBGA2518. Thermal design power (TDP): 60 Watt. Memory support: DDR4. Passmark benchmark score: 6,689 points. Launch price was $213.

Processing Power

Both the Ryzen 5 PRO 2500U and Xeon D-2123IT share an identical 4-core/8-thread configuration. Boost clocks reach 3.6 GHz on the Ryzen 5 PRO 2500U versus 3 GHz on the Xeon D-2123IT — a 18.2% clock advantage for the Ryzen 5 PRO 2500U (base: 2 GHz vs 2.2 GHz). The Ryzen 5 PRO 2500U uses the Raven Ridge (2017−2019) architecture (14 nm), while the Xeon D-2123IT uses Skylake (server) (2017−2018) (14 nm). In PassMark, the Ryzen 5 PRO 2500U scores 6,606 against the Xeon D-2123IT's 6,689 — a 1.2% lead for the Xeon D-2123IT. L3 cache: 4 MB (total) on the Ryzen 5 PRO 2500U vs 8.25 MB on the Xeon D-2123IT.
